The surface of the new VW Golf VI’s centre console is made out of Elastollan, a thermoplastic polyurethane from BASF. BASF’s client, Key Plastics Europe in Lennestadt, brought the construction unit to the production stage in a very short development time.

The Bavarian TPE specialist Kraiburg TPE announces that it is currently reorganising its European project management structures. In the future, sales and development staff will work together on customer projects from the very outset, pooling their knowledge to achieve the best possible results, says the company in an announcement released today. Aligning the composition with each particular project, it will assemble teams made up of the appropriate specialists drawn from both areas. With this new approach the TPE specialist says that it will be making technical know-how available to its customers first-hand. It also hopes to accelerate development processes and further optimise project management.

Bayer MaterialScience (BMS) has entered into an agreement to acquire PolyBioMed Ltd. based in Sheffield, UK, thereby expanding its product portfolio for medical technology. PolyBioMed, a subsidiary of Lombard Medical Technologies plc, provides polymer coatings, surface treatments and biomaterials to the medical device industry.

Trelleborg has strengthened its presence in Brazil by inaugurating a new plant in São José dos Campos outside São Paulo. The facility manufactures seals for aircraft, passenger cars, and industrial applications.

News agency Bloomberg reported that on 25 November 2009, Sinopec China Petroleum & Chemical Corp., China’s biggest oil refiner, and US buyout firm Texas Pacific Group (TPG) have made a bid for bankrupt chemicals company LyondellBasell Industries that could rival Reliance Industries’ offer of about USD 12 billion.
